What where the conditions of the factory? in the industrial revolution?

History
1 answer:
maria [59]3 years ago
3 0

Answer: Unlike today, workers during the Industrial Revolution were expected to work long hours or they would lose their jobs. Many workers had to work 12 hour days, six days a week. They didn't get time off or vacations. If they got sick or were injured on the job and missed work, they were often fired.
